Evening Primrose Oil 500 mg Softgels
Evening Primrose Oil is one of the richest sources of the unsaturated fatty acid Gamma-Linolenic Acid (GLA), which is important for women's nutrition. This formulation provides premium quality primrose oil, cold pressed without the use of chemical solvents.
Directions: As a dietary supplement for adults, take one (1) to three (3) softgels daily, preferably at mealtimes, or as directed by a healthcare practitioner.
Ingredients: 1 Softgel supplies:
Calories 5
Calories from Fat 5
Total Fat 0.5 g 1%
Evening Primrose Oil (Seed) 500 mg
providing:
Linoleic Acid 365 mg
Gamma-Linolenic Acid 45 mg
Other Ingredients: Gelatin, Vegetable Glycerin.

Evening Primrose Oil is rich in gamma-linolenic acid (GLA), which is known for its anti-inflammatory properties. It may help improve skin conditions such as eczema, acne, and psoriasis.
Evening Primrose Oil may help support hormonal balance, especially in women. It is often used to alleviate symptoms of PMS, menopause, and hormonal acne.
GLA found in Evening Primrose Oil may help reduce inflammation in the body, which can benefit heart health. It may also help lower blood pressure and cholesterol levels.
Evening Primrose Oil has anti-inflammatory properties that may help reduce inflammation in conditions like rheumatoid arthritis and asthma.
GLA is important for brain function, and Evening Primrose Oil may help support cognitive function and reduce the risk of neurodegenerative diseases.
Evening Primrose Oil may help improve bone density and reduce the risk of osteoporosis, especially in postmenopausal women.

Evening Primrose Oil is known for its health benefits, particularly in managing hormonal imbalances and skin conditions. If you are looking for an alternative to Evening Primrose Oil 500 mg, you may consider the following options:
Flaxseed oil is rich in omega-3 fatty acids, which have anti-inflammatory properties and may help with hormonal balance and skin health.
Black currant oil is another source of gamma-linolenic acid (GLA), similar to Evening Primrose Oil, and may help with hormonal balance and skin conditions.
Borage oil is one of the richest sources of GLA, which can help with inflammatory conditions and hormonal imbalances.

To get the most benefits from Evening Primrose Oil 500 mg, it is important to use it properly. Here is a detailed guide on how to use Evening Primrose Oil for optimal results:
Before starting any new supplement regimen, it is important to consult with a healthcare provider, especially if you have any underlying health conditions or are taking medications.
Evening Primrose Oil supplements typically come in 500 mg softgel capsules. Follow the recommended dosage on the product label or as directed by your healthcare provider.
It is generally recommended to take Evening Primrose Oil with a meal or snack to improve absorption and reduce the risk of gastrointestinal side effects.
For best results, take Evening Primrose Oil consistently as part of your daily routine. It may take several weeks to notice the full benefits of the supplement.
Store Evening Primrose Oil in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ight to prevent degradation of the oil.
While Evening Primrose Oil is generally considered safe for most people, some individuals may experience mild side effects such as stomach upset or headaches. If you experience any adverse reactions, discontinue use and consult your healthcare provider.
